The Lake District, 1899. Twelve-year-old Lady Agatha Asquith is in turmoil. Her father, the Earl of Gosswater, is dead and cruel cousin Clarence has inherited everything.
Agatha is cast out of Gosswater Hall to live in a small cottage with Thomas Walters - a stranger who claims to be her real father. Aggie is determined to discover her roots, but she is not alone in her quest for the truth. On the last day of the year, when the clock strikes midnight, a mysterious girl of light creeps through the crack in time; she will not rest until the dark, terrible secrets of the past have been revealed...

Abandoned at a boarding school on a wild and remote island, Faye Fitzgerald discovers that she and the other pupils have been sent there for doing something wicked.
But what is it that Faye has done?
She might be bold enough to tackle the sinister mysteries of the island, but has she the courage to face the secrets deep within herself?

Matilda Lockett is used to playing the role of Poor Dead Edna on stage with her spirit-medium aunt, Signora Valentina, and theatrical uncle Barnabus – but when they all decamp to Beauchamp Manor to deal with a most dreadful haunting, she discovers she really can see ghosts! There she meets ghost boy, Edgar Wilde, who shares her love of supernatural snooping, and together they set about unravelling the case of The Ghosts of the Manor.

A beloved classic adult novel skilfully abridged to inspire and engage a new generation of middle-grade audiences, from a Waterstones Prize-shortlisted author.
Driven by a boundless ambition to create life itself, young scientist Victor Frankenstein creates his own being from stitched-together body parts. But when he succeeds in bringing his creature to life, the result is horrific; a towering, hideous-bodied monster with the innocent soul of a newborn child. Spurned by its creator and rejected by society, the initially gentle creature turns on its maker and wreaks a trail of vengeful murder and tragedy.

England is at war. Growing up in a lighthouse, Pet's world has been one of storms, secret tunnels and stories about sea monsters. But now the clifftops are a terrifying battleground, and her family is torn apart.
This is the story of a girl who is small, afraid and unnoticed.
A girl who freezes with fear at the enemy planes ripping through the skies overhead.
A girl who is somehow destined to become part of the strange, ancient legend of the Daughters of Stone...

On a poor farm, six motherless sisters - Grace, Willa, Freya and triplets Deedee, Darcy and Dolly - live in fear of their cruel father. When the Full Moon Fayre visits Hollow-in-the-Marsh, there's a chance for the older girls to steal a moment's fun: they slip out to visit and are enthralled by the shadow-puppeteer.
But the day the fayre moves on, Grace vanishes. Willa goes after her, following a trail into the dangerous Lost Marsh, where it is said a will-o'-the-wisp lures lost souls into the dark waters of the mire. Can Willa save her sister and reunite her family?
